Twitter Adds Back Nofollow Attributes To Links

Jul 5, 2022 - 7:11 am 1 by
Filed Under Link Building

Twitter Nofollow

A few weeks or so ago, Twitter removed nofollow attributes from its links. Well, it seems like now those nofollow link attributes were added back. Glenn Gabe spotted this on this past Friday, right before the long July 4th weekend.

Here is a screenshot from Glenn from Friday but yes, the nofollow are still on links at the time I wrote this post:

So there goes that link building strategy - joking if that was not obvious...

As I wrote when Twitter removed nofollows from the links, I said I doubt Google would count them anyway.

In any event, figured I'd report on this so you are all updated on the current state of links on Twitter. :)
